Hi guys,due to loss of a complete mailbox we had to restore all objects of the user back to an empty mailbox. Environment is EWS-based, hybrid Exchange, Mailbox v2, incremental forever...The user has the habit to move all mails from inbox to folders, keeping inbox “clean”. Oftentimes this move happens only days after receiving the mail.So after successfull restore the user found 80% of the mails in the inbox, because that’s where they were when the backup ran. While, yes, all objects are restored, it’s for from optimal behaviour, as you can imagine.Apaprently moving mail objects from one folder to another in outlook means deleting the object at the source and creeating a new object (with a new GUID) at the destination. Commvault has no chance of tracking the object’s “journey” within the mailbox. So it’s “works as designed”. More organizations are employing real-time analytics and insights to support the success of their digital transformation. For many, SAP HANA is their database of choice. SAP HANA is a large-scale, in-memory database used for real-time data processing and next-gen analytics and can be deployed both on-premises and in cloud infrastructure.With business growth, there comes an increase in data management operations including data backup. SAP HANA provides various data protection capabilities.To help ensure data persistence and protection from memory failure, HANA periodically writes the changed data (data volume) to disk with logs containing data changes (log volume). To further protect from system failures, the data and log volumes must be backed up to other storage media. SAP HANA provides configurable backup settings in ini and APIs to be integrated with third-party vendors to fetch consistent data for backup.
